Job Summary
As a member of the drivers and utilities team you will contribute to the planning, design, implementation and testing of low level kernel drivers and user space driver library code. You will be part of one of the two teams in the system software department (the firmware team being the other one) and report to the drivers and utilities team manager .
The Team
The drivers and utilities team forms part of the system software group – working closely with both software engineers developing our Poplar SDK and with silicon and hardware engineers developing Graphcore’s IPU solution. The drivers and utilities team develop custom control software on the host in kernel and user space. Our solutions enable our customers to get maximum performance and utility for our cutting-edge products.
